Physical Manifestations is an exploratory contemporary dance project that the author has been developing with various collaborators since 2012. Using a kinesthetic-dance system (based on the principles of “body-mind centering”), it focuses on the study of choreographic situations, observation, reflection (with various audiences, artists, and experts), and the generating of specific scores and performance formats that best suit each individual segment of the research. Together with her collaborators, she introduces a reflection on corporeality into personal, social, and public spaces.

She juxtaposes the disciplined body with a dynamic body that eludes bodily discipline (coded dance techniques and other patterns) because it perceives, produces, and articulates its motor and sensory processes beyond presupposed bodily codes and forms. She is interested in audience participation, community, and identity, which she always understands as temporally defined, situated, and embodied.

Since 2012, she and her collaborators have been exploring the viewer’s presence in laboratory settings or in various forms of dance performances: from exploring bodily temporality within a classical stage setting (Physical Manifestations, 2015) to situational scores (Poiesis of the Self, 2016), in which viewers collaborate with the performers in the production of bodily experience and dance installations.

In 2018, the author invited a team of experienced artists—Dragana Alfirević, Dejan Srhoj, Tina Valentan, Anja Bornšek, Gregor Zorc, Špela Škulj, and Boštjan Perovšek, to collectively address relevant questions regarding how we perceive the body, perception in today’s hyper-productive world, and open principles of collaboration that extend to the audience—that is, to visitors as active co-creators of the event.

The aspect of the collective in *Vsak zdaj je čas, prostor* (2019) is not shaped by the social or cultural protocols of a conventional theatrical event, but rather by the conditions and propositions within which the viewers’ embodiment can be reset—sensorily or kinesthetically—so that it both closes in and expands (the introduction of simultaneous spaces). It is precisely in this latest project that the audience’s activity is expressed, taking shape together with the entire artistic team.
